Tiger Woods has apparently been photographed leaving a sex rehabilitation clinic in Mississippi, according to US tabloid the National Enquirer.
It has published a very grainy photo of a man dressed in white with a black hooded jacket over his shoulders and head and holding a white takeaway coffee cup in his right hand.
RadarOnline.com, an American celebrity gossip website, reported he checked into the Gentle Path program, part of Pine Grove Behavioral Health and Addiction Services. Two American TV stations also believe this to be the case along with a writer for the New York Times who confirmed the story
Woods is allegedly living in one of the cottages at the facility, where he checked in for a 6 week period on 30 December.
Two of Woods’ sponsors - AT&T and Accenture - have dropped him since his indiscretions came to light.
